Output 59d38db397a75d125a586f18f6cd5b3cc20317412fcdc872039ced49dcc92de3:1

value
963730
script pubkey
OP_0 OP_PUSHBYTES_20 34726a556a5158673c41ec0e786285dfc9801e4e
address
ltc1qx3ex54t229vxw0zpas88sc59mlycq8jwyq3ve6
transaction
59d38db397a75d125a586f18f6cd5b3cc20317412fcdc872039ced49dcc92de3
spent
true